SQL Server远程访问端口:安全高效,畅通无阻!
sqlserver远程访问端口

首页 2024-06-25 18:52:35



SQL Server远程访问端口配置与优化 SQL Server 作为微软公司开发的关系数据库管理系统,广泛应用于各种企业级应用中

    为了确保SQL Server的顺畅运行和高效访问,远程访问端口的配置与优化显得尤为关键

    本文将深入探讨SQL Server远程访问端口的配置方法、安全策略以及性能优化措施

     一、SQL Server远程访问端口配置 SQL Server默认使用TCP/IP协议进行通信,因此我们需要确保SQL Server实例的TCP/IP协议已启用,并配置正确的端口号

     1. 启用TCP/IP协议 在SQL Server配置管理器中,展开“SQL Server网络配置”,选择对应的SQL Server实例,然后在右侧窗格中右键点击“TCP/IP”并选择“启用”

     2. 配置端口号 同样在SQL Server配置管理器中,右键点击已启用的“TCP/IP”,选择“属性”

    在“IP地址”选项卡中,滚动到“IPAll”部分,将“TCP端口”字段设置为所需的端口号(通常为1433,但也可根据需要自定义)

     3. 重启SQL Server服务 配置完成后,需要重启SQL Server服务以使更改生效

    在SQL Server配置管理器中,展开“SQL Server服务”,找到对应的SQL Server实例,右键点击并选择“重新启动”

     二、SQL Server远程访问安全策略 在配置远程访问端口时,安全性是不可忽视的重要因素

    以下是一些建议的安全策略: 1. 使用防火墙保护 在服务器和客户端上启用防火墙,并只允许必要的端口进行通信

    对于SQL Server,应只允许配置的TCP端口(如1433)通过防火墙

     2. 使用强密码 为SQL Server实例和数据库设置复杂且不易猜测的密码,并定期更换密码

     3. 限制访问权限 通过SQL Server的身份验证和权限管理机制,严格控制对数据库的访问权限

    避免给予过多不必要的权限,以减少潜在的安全风险

     4. 加密通信 使用SSL/TLS加密技术来保护SQL Server与客户端之间的通信,防止数据在传输过程中被截获或篡改

     三、SQL Server远程访问性能优化 除了安全性和配置正确性外,性能优化也是远程访问端口配置中不可忽视的一环

    以下是一些性能优化措施: 1. 调整网络设置 根据网络环境和业务需求,调整网络带宽、延迟和丢包等参数,以确保SQL Server与客户端之间的通信畅通无阻

     2. 优化SQL查询 编写高效的SQL查询语句,避免不必要的全表扫描和复杂连接操作,以减少网络传输的数据量和服务器处理时间

     3. 使用连接池 启用连接池功能,以减少频繁创建和销毁数据库连接的开销,提高系统的吞吐量和响应速度

     4. 监控和调优 使用SQL Server的性能监控工具(如SQL Server Profiler、Performance Monitor等)对远程访问性能进行实时监控和调优,及时发现并解决性能瓶颈

     综上所述,SQL Server远程访问端口的配置与优化涉及多个方面,包括端口配置、安全策略和性能优化等

    只有综合考虑这些因素,才能确保SQL Server的远程访问既安全又高效